Dan Rather signs off with 'courage'

Featured Replies

http://www.cnn.com/2005/SHOWBIZ/TV/03/09/t...r.ap/index.html

 

In a brief statement at the end of the broadcast, Rather paid tribute to September 11 terrorist victims, tsunami survivors, American military forces, the oppressed, those in failing health and fellow journalists in dangerous places.

 

"And, to each of you," he said. "Courage."

 

He seemed to savor each word of his signoff Wednesday: "For the `CBS Evening News,' Dan Rather reporting. Good night."
